Block 5613981

0xa71076e91bbe908bf30f8e2916f6d0cd91193d97dd3c9a45a45b28597a2024f0
Transactions1
Height5613981
Confirmations15699284
TimestampMon, 26 Mar 2018 03:22:48 UTC
Size (bytes)643
Version
Merkle Root
Nonce0x1a7e5c9c00467a23
Bits
Difficulty0x92e037232e4e

Transactions

Fee: 0.00105 ETC
15699284 Confirmations2.88401737 ETC